Report: Xi warned Putin against launching NUCLEAR ATTACK on Ukraine

The Financial Times (FT) first broke the news on July 5, citing Chinese and Western officials. According to the outlet, the Chinese leader made the remarks during his visit to Russia in March. FT's sources said Chinese officials are using the conversation to boast Beijing's ability to stop Moscow's threats of nuclear warfare, with a senior U.S. official saying "the Chinese are taking credit for sending the message at every level."

Josep Borrell, the European Union's high representative for foreign affairs and security policy, remarked that China's visit to Russia "reduces the risk of nuclear war and they have made it very, very clear."

A former Chinese government official attested to the conversation between Xi and Putin, adding that Beijing's stance against nuclear weapons was included in its 12-point position paper on peace in Ukraine. An incumbent senior advisor to Beijing agreed with the former official. They added that deterring Putin from using such a weapon has been central to China's campaign to repair damaged ties with Europe.

According to the senior advisor, the ongoing Russia-Ukraine war is undermining China's effort to court Europe. If Moscow launches a nuclear strike on Ukraine or one of its European allies, it would risk turning the entire continent against China.

Concurring with the Chinese senior advisor, a third official privy to the talks remarked that if Russia were to use nuclear weapons in Ukraine, "it's all downside for China."
